Seneca’s banking landscape is anchored by strong community-focused institutions. Arvest Bank, with its location on Main Street, is a regional powerhouse known for its comprehensive services, including personal banking, mortgages, and business loans. They often offer extended lobby hours and drive-thru services that cater to busy schedules. Just down the road, you'll find Great Southern Bank, another excellent option for Seneca residents. They are recognized for their customer service and have a strong presence in the Midwest, providing everything from checking accounts to investment services. For those who prioritize truly local decision-making, Community National Bank & Trust is a cornerstone of our area. As a community bank, they have a deep understanding of the local economy and often provide a more personalized touch, which can be invaluable when discussing loans for farming, small businesses, or home projects.
